Erkunden Sie die verborgenen Wunder der Riviera Maya auf einer Führung in kleiner Gruppe, die die Ruhe des Yalku Inlet mit der Mystik der Höhlen Cenotes von Chemuyil verbindet. Beginnen Sie am Yalku Inlet, wo Süßwasser auf karibisches Salzwasser trifft, in einem einzigartigen brackigen Lebensraum, perfekt zum Schnorcheln. Unter der Leitung eines Fachkundiger Tourleiters begegnen Sie lebhaftem Meeresleben in kristallklarem Wasser, umgeben von üppigen Mangroven und verschiedenen Vogelarten. Als nächstes tauchen Sie in die abgeschiedenen Cenoten von Chemuyil ein, wo unterirdische Höhlen mit Stalaktiten und Stalagmiten warten. Schnorcheln Sie durch unberührtes, klares Wasser, bestaunen Sie die komplizierten Felsformationen und erfahren Sie mehr über die kulturelle Bedeutung der Cenoten als heilige Maya-Stätten. Diese intime Tour bietet eine ruhige und faszinierende Reise durch zwei der atemberaubendsten Naturattraktionen der Riviera Maya. Fliegen Sie durch die Baumkronen in einer Zipline-Runde und schließlich Rapell . Genießen Sie ein köstliches Mittagessen mit Maya Cuisine Buffet.

Wichtige Informationen

  • Nicht empfohlen für Reisende mit Wirbelsäulenverletzungen
  • Nicht empfohlen für Schwangere
  • Nicht empfohlen für Reisende mit Herz-Kreislauf-Schwäche
  • Reisende sollten eine sehr gute Fitness haben.
  • Das Mindestalter beträgt 6 Jahre
  • Es wird empfohlen, bequeme Kleidung und Schuhe zu tragen und einen Badeanzug sowie Sonnenschutz mitzubringen
  • Das maximale Gewicht für Abseilen und Seilrutschen beträgt 300 lbs. /135 kg
